Police in Australia have questioned but not charged a woman whose newborn baby was found abandoned in a drain near a Sydney motorway.

The baby boy, who is only a few days old, is in a serious but stable condition in Sydney's Westmead Children's Hospital, police said in a statement.

The 30-year-old mother was taken to Blacktown Hospital in Sydney after being questioned by detectives, police said. No details on her medical condition were released.

A group of cyclists were riding on a cycle lane beside the M7 motorway in the Sydney suburb of Quakers Hill when they heard a baby's cry coming from the drain, police said.

They managed to lift the heavy concrete lid off the drain, which is 8ft deep, and saw the baby wrapped in a hospital blanket at the bottom. Police reached the scene soon after and rescued the child.
